Welcome to Episode 2 of "Las Cosas Que Los Hombres Callan." In this episode, we explore the metaphor of not letting the grass grow, symbolizing the importance of addressing issues before they become overwhelming. We examine the causes of male anger, its impact on personal and professional relationships, and the internal and external factors contributing to this emotion.
The discussion delves into identifying the roots of anger, developing coping strategies, and the significance of seeking professional help when necessary. Additionally, we highlight the physical, emotional, and behavioral manifestations of anger in men and propose effective strategies to manage it, such as practicing assertive communication and avoiding toxic environments.
This episode encourages listeners to reflect on their emotional health, embrace open communication, and embark on a journey toward a more fulfilling life by understanding and expressing their emotions constructively.
